Sara Errani's dream French Open fortnight became even more fantastic on Thursday, as she outfoxed Sam Stosur to not only reach her first Grand Slam final, but also to book her spot in the world's Top 10. The No.6-seeded Stosur took the clear role as aggressor, using her big serve and huge forehand to rack up 46 winners during the match to Errani's 22.
Defending champion Max Mirnyi and Daniel Nestor advanced to the Roland Garros final on Thursday after defeating 14th-seeded Italians Daniele Bracciali and Potito Starace 6-3, 6-4. The Belarusian/Canadian duo converted three of their 11 break point chances and hit seven aces as they claimed victory in 76 minutes.

ITF Junior World Champion Irina Khromacheva was the first notable seed to exit Junior Roland Garros when she lost on the opening day to German qualifier Antonia Lottner. The No. 4 seed, who finished as runner-up to Ashleigh Barty at 2011 Junior Wimbledon, won just three games in a match which lasted one hour 11 minutes.
The Draw for the 2013 Fed Cup by BNP Paribas will take place at the Musée de la Fédération Française de Tennis at Roland Garros in Paris on Wednesday 6 June at 12:00 local time (10:00 GMT). The 2012 finalists are automatically the top two seeds in the 2013 World Group, while the remaining seeds are based on the latest ITF Fed Cup Nations Ranking.
